Like different rodents, capybaras’ teeth develop constantly, and they wear them out by eating on oceanic plants, grasses, and other above and beyond plants. They besides eat their own poop near the beginning of the day. That is where their crap is protein rich from the immense number of animals dealing with the earlier day’s victories. Since the grasses they eat are so difficult to process, eating their waste on a very basic level permits them to deal with it two times.

Water is a wellspring of life for the capybara, as they eat water plants and grasses and utilize the veritable water to escape from risk. Truly, a capybara can remain brought for up down to five minutes simultaneously to stow away from trackers. It utilizes those webbed feet (four toes on each front foot and three on each back one) to swim as well as walk.

 

Capybara comparison with hippo

 

The capybara shares something in each helpful sense, with the hippo: its eyes, ears, and nostrils are completely tracked down close to the most raised spot of the its head. A capybara can lift basically those parts out of the water to see all that it should be have some information on its standard parts while the remainder of its body stays stowed away chopped down.

Capybaras other than battle in shallow water and mud to move cool during as permeating day along preceding meandering out around night time to brush. They will generally eat around sunrise and sunset, yet expecting capybaras feel put down almost a reasonable put down some a reasonable compromise, they hold tight until the shielded front of night to eat.

SIZE of capybara

        • Length: 3.2 to 4.2 feet (100 to 130 centimeters)
        • Level at shoulder: 1.6 feet (50 centimeters)
        • Weight: 60 to 174 pounds (27 to 79 kilograms), reliant upon gender

In the sixteenth hundred years, the Catholic Church mentioned the capybara, which can swim, as a fish with the objective that the meat could be eaten on Fridays and during Credited. Capybaras are produced for their meat and for their hide-out, which is utilized to make cowhide.
